Decree No. 1879 of 1984 carrying into effect provisions concerning unification of properties so as to create an area of an established minimum size for deer hunting in accordance with section 37 of the Wildlife Act.

Abstract
This Decree sets out the procedure for the compulsory unification of hunting grounds of various landowners so as to create an area of sufficient size to allow for the hunting of deer. This process shall be led by the local Wildlife Office who shall send a proposal of unification to the Wildlife and Fisheries Department. The local Wildlife Officer shall subsequently reunite landowners involved in a proposed unification in a meeting where rules for hunting on the common grounds shall be established. If the hunting grounds are lying in more than one municipality, the unification process shall be led by the Wildlife Office of the municipality that holds the largest hunting ground that participates in the unification.
